Live Artemia Biomass Production — Hatch & Enrichment

Method

Live Artemia Biomass Production — Hatch & Enrichment

  1. 1

    Prepare Hatch Saline

    Sanitize the culture container if needed by rinsing with clean water. Dissolve 30 g of non-iodized salt into 15 L of dechlorinated freshwater in the culture container to achieve roughly 20 g/L (approximately 20 ppt). Stir until fully dissolved. Check temperature (target 25–28°C) and pH (target 8.0–8.5); adjust if necessary.

  2. 2

    Set Up Aeration and Lighting

    Install the air diffuser near the bottom of the container and connect the air pump. Provide gentle but continuous aeration to keep cysts and nauplii suspended without causing violent turbulence. Position a continuous light source above the container to provide 2000–4000 lux; Artemia are positively phototactic and will congregate near the light, aiding harvest.

  3. 3

    Hydrate and Decapsulate Cysts (Optional)

    If using untreated cysts and decapsulation is desired for faster, cleaner hatch and lower bacterial load, follow decapsulation protocol: hydrate 60 g of cysts in freshwater for 1 hour, then treat with household bleach under controlled conditions (use appropriate PPE and follow a validated protocol). Rinse thoroughly to remove bleach residue. If not decapsulating, proceed to step: add cysts directly.

  4. 4

    Inoculate with Cysts

    Evenly distribute 60 g of Artemia cysts into the aerated saline. Maintain temperature at 25–28°C, continuous illumination, and steady aeration. Expect hatching to begin at 18–24 hours and peak between 24–36 hours depending on strain and temperature.

  5. 5

    Monitor Hatch Progress

    Check every 6–8 hours. Hatch success is indicated by emergence of free-swimming nauplii and empty cyst shells (capsules) floating. Use the thermometer and pH meter to ensure conditions remain stable. Adjust aeration or temperature as needed.

  6. 6

    Separate Nauplii from Unhatched Cysts and Shells

    When hatch rate is optimal (typically 24–36 hours), turn off aeration and darken the room for 15–20 minutes to allow nauplii to swim toward the lit area (phototaxis). Gently siphon or pour the concentrated nauplii into the transfer container, passing them through the fine mesh sieve (150–200 µm) to remove shells and unhatched cysts. Rinse gently with hatch saline to retain Artemia on the mesh.

  7. 7

    Rinse and Transfer to Enrichment Container

    Transfer collected nauplii into the clean culture container or a smaller enrichment vessel filled with 2–4 L of fresh saline (same salinity and temperature). Provide gentle aeration and continuous light to keep them suspended and feeding.

  8. 8

    Feed and Grow to Biomass

    Begin feeding immediately with 15 g of algae paste (e.g., Spirulina paste) dispersed in the water or an equivalent powdered microalgae feed. Feed small, frequent amounts so the water stays slightly green/cloudy but not overpolluted. Maintain temperature at 25–28°C and gentle aeration. Over 48–72 hours the nauplii will grow into juvenile/adult stages and biomass will increase. Monitor water clarity and dissolve oxygen (via observation) and do partial water changes (10–20%) if ammonia accumulates.

  9. 9

    Optional Enrichment with HUFA

    To improve nutritional quality, enrich the concentrated Artemia 12–24 hours before harvest: stop feeding particulate algae for a few hours, then add 10 ml of enrichment oil (HUFA-rich) emulsified in a small amount of the culture water. Provide gentle aeration and allow Artemia to feed on the oil suspension for 6–24 hours depending on target enrichment level.

  10. 10

    Concentrate to 1 kg Live Biomass

    Estimate biomass by wet weight: to obtain approximately 1 kg of live Artemia, concentrate the culture by gentle sedimentation or sieving. Turn off aeration and allow Artemia to gather near the light; draw off the concentrated layer into the sieve, rinse lightly with saline, and combine into the clean storage container. Remove excess water to achieve about 1 kg total wet weight. Keep them in cool (not cold) conditions (20–22°C) and low light.

  11. 11

    Final Rinse and Storage

    Perform a final gentle rinse with clean saline to remove debris. Transfer the 1 kg live Artemia biomass into an opaque or low-light storage container with minimal aeration to maintain oxygen for short-term storage (<=24 hours). If storing longer, perform small water exchanges and maintain gentle aeration at 20–22°C.

  12. 12

    Record-Keeping and Safety

    Label the container with date/time, strain of Artemia, and enrichment status. Dispose of waste brine and shells responsibly. Clean and sanitize equipment after use. If decapsulation was performed, follow safe chemical disposal procedures.
